A Geiger-M□ller(GM) radiation sensor is fabricated by using the vacuum system and gas feeding system. The base pressure of the vacuum system is 1X10^(-7)torr, and two MFCs(0~10sccm, ±1% accuracy of the full scale) are used to control the composition of filling gas exactly. The fabricated GM radiation sensor is simultaneously filled with the mixture of neon and clorine. The mica window(7.43mg/cm^(2)) is attached to the GM radiation sensor. The optimized GM radiation sensor has about 660V starting voltage, 125V plateua length, and 10%/100V plateau slope.

This research analyzes characterization and classification of body types for the Chinese women with body measurement values. The measurement has gauged in 1999 in Beijing Institute of Clothing Technology in China. 100 women of the Chinese college women aged 17 and 24 in China were mwasured for this research. In the results of frequency analysis, the tall of Chinese women were 158.37㎝ and also has less than 150㎝ high, and has thick under bust circumference, and has a group of more than 18㎝ for width of nipple to nipple. In the results of factor analysis. Factor 1 represented the degree of abesity, while factor 2 indicated the stature and the arm length. The body types are classified into five types by cluster analysis. The stature and weight varied according to types, leading to a classification focusing on the body size determined by stature and weight factors.
엔로플록사신 액제의 닭유래 병원세균에 대한 시험관내 항균효과 시험

In this study the antimicrobial spectrum and sensitivity of a liquid formulation of enrofloxacin against the major six pathogenic bacteria isolated from the diseased poultry in Korea were evaluated in comparison with ciprfloxacin (CFX), gentamicin (GM) and penicillin (PC). A liquid form of enrofloxacin, a test material and ciprofloxacin showed at least 83% antibacterial activity against all of six test pathogenic microorganisms at the fixed concentration of 10 ㎍/㎖. Gentamicin and penicillin revealed much lower antibacterial activity at the same condition. We evaluated the liquid form of enrofloxacin as having widespread antibacterial spectrum against poultry infections. The liquid form of enrofloxacin showed potent antibacterial activity, with the MIC range being 0.12∼2 ㎍/㎖ against Gram positives, 0.06∼2 ㎍/㎖ against Gram negatives and 0.5∼2 ㎍/㎖ against Mycoplasma spp. These values were equivalent to or somewhat higher than those of ciprofloxacin, but much lower than those of gentamicn and penicillin. This new liquid form of enrofloxacin would find its way in application of mixing with drinking water for the prevention and treatment of diverse infections in chickens.

We evaluated the efficacy of the liquid form of enrofloxacin against poultry respiratory and digestive infections, the major problems in the poultry industry, from diverse diagnosis viewpoints. Results obtained through this study were as follows: 1. The liquid form of enrofloxacin showed good acceptability to poultry owing to no abhorrence to the drug by chickens, which indicated its suitability for mixing in drinking water. 2. The application of the enrofloxacin formulation improved the productivity of the chicken farm to a great extent by lowering the death toll of chicken raised in the farm. 3. The use of the drug shortened the days to the market, and increased the body weight at the time of marketing. 4. Preventive and therapeutic effects of the liquid enrofloxacin were observed higher than ampicillin, a major antibiotic used in poultry farming. From above results, the liquid form of enrofloxacin would find its use for the prevention and treatment of digestive and respiratory infections, let alone the growth promotion and feed efficiency, especially in the chicken farming practice.

Cellulosic substance which plays an important role in carbon cycle is most abundant in the nature would. Some higher fungi are able to digest cellulose directly to satisfy their carbohydrate requirement. The effects of active conditions in the various substrates added Czapek's-Dox media for celluloytic enzymes activity by coprinus atramentarius were investigated. The optimum pH and temperature for enzymes activity were 5.0 and 40℃ in Cx-cellulase, 5.0 and 30℃ in C₁-cellulase, 7.0 and 20℃ in β- glucosidase, respectively. Among the various substrates added to Czapek's-Dox media, FPC media was effective to Cx-cellulase activity and PSC media was effective to C₁- cellulase and β- glucosidase activity.

Acinetobacter calcoaceticus-Acinetobacter baumannii (A. calcoaceticus-A. baumannii) complex, which includes A. calcoaceticus (genospecies 1), A. baumannii (genospecies 2), Acinetobacter genospecies 3 and 13, has been identified as A. baumannii by automated bacteria identification system. The purpose of this study is to develop rapid genospecies classification of A. calcoaceticus-A. baumannii complex by molecular techniques. Random amplified polymorphic DNA (RAPD) and restriction fragment length polymorphism (RFLP) were determined for 4 reference strains and 80 isolates of A. calcoaceticus-A. baumannii complex from clinical sources. Four and eleven RAPD patterns were observed among the reference strains and the isolates, respectively. RAPD might be useful for genomic typing but not for genospecies classification of Acinetobacter spp. RFLP of 16S-23S rRNA intergenic spacer gene with three selected restriction enzymes (ApaLI, SwaI, and SalI) showed only four RFLP patterns in the reference and the isolates. Of 80 isolates, 10 of A. calcoaceticus (12.5%), 50 of A. baumannii (62.5%), 11 of A. genospecies 3 (13.75%), and 9 of A. genospecies 13 (11.25%) were classified by RFLP. This result suggests that RFLP of 16S-23S rRNA intergenic spacer gene of Acalcoaceticus-A. baumannii complex might be useful for genospecies classification.
